Market Drivers Expansion of Data Centres and IT Infrastructure: The expansion of data centres and IT infrastructure is a significant driver of the global chiller market. With the increasing digitization of businesses and the proliferation of cloud computing services, the demand for data centres and IT infrastructure has skyrocketed. Data centres house thousands of servers and electronic equipment that generate significant amounts of heat during operation. Chillers play a crucial role in cooling these facilities, ensuring that optimal temperatures are maintained to prevent overheating and equipment failures. As the demand for data storage, processing, and analysis continues to grow, driven by trends such as big data, IoT (Internet of Things), and artificial intelligence, the need for efficient and reliable cooling solutions in data centres becomes paramount. Chillers equipped with advanced technologies such as variable-speed compressors, intelligent controls, and heat recovery systems are increasingly sought after to maximise energy efficiency, reduce operating costs, and enhance the reliability of data centre cooling infrastructure. • Healthcare Sector Growth: The growth of the healthcare sector is another key driver of the global healthcare market. Chillers play a critical role in maintaining precise temperature and humidity levels in healthcare facilities, including hospitals, clinics, laboratories, and pharmaceutical manufacturing plants. In healthcare settings, chillers are used for a variety of applications, such as cooling MRI machines, laboratory equipment, vaccine storage, and operating room environments. Maintaining strict temperature control is essential for preserving medication efficacy, ensuring accurate diagnostic test results, and creating comfortable and sterile conditions for patients and healthcare professionals. With the ageing population, increasing healthcare expenditures, and advancements in medical technology, the demand for healthcare services and facilities is on the rise globally. This growth in the healthcare sector translates into increased demand for chillers to support temperature-sensitive operations and maintain optimal conditions for patient care and medical procedures. Market Challenges Environmental Regulations and Compliance: Compliance with environmental regulations and laws poses serious obstacles for the global chiller market. All around the world, governments are putting strict laws into place with the intention of lowering greenhouse gas emissions, encouraging energy efficiency, and gradually phaseing out the use of ozone-depleting substances (ODS) in refrigerants. In order to comply with these regulations, chiller manufacturers must spend money on research and development to create environmentally friendly chillers that adhere to energy efficiency standards like ENERGY STAR and the European Union Ecodesign Directive and that use low-GWP (Global Warming Potential) refrigerants. For manufacturers, however, the switch to eco-friendly refrigerants and regulatory compliance can be difficult and expensive. Furthermore, global manufacturers must navigate a patchwork of regulations and standards due to varying regulations across different regions. • Market Competition and Pricing Pressures: One of the biggest obstacles facing companies in the global chiller market is pricing pressure and competition in the market. Customers are looking for affordable solutions, and there are many manufacturers fighting for market share in this fiercely competitive market. Pricing pressure can result from intense competition, particularly in segments where prices are critical, like residential and commercial applications. It could be difficult for chiller manufacturers to keep their profit margins high while still providing customers with competitive prices. Pricing pressure is further increased by the commoditization of chillers and the emergence of low-cost substitutes from emerging markets. Manufacturers need to innovate and set themselves apart from the competition with their product features, energy efficiency, dependability, and service quality. Based on the report, there are two types of chillers covered: air-cooled chillers and water-cooled chillers. In terms of the report, screw chillers, scroll chillers, centrifugal chillers, and others Water-cooled chillers are a growing market. Water-cooled chillers typically offer higher energy efficiency compared to air-cooled chillers, especially in large-scale applications. The water-cooled design allows for more efficient heat transfer, resulting in lower energy consumption and operating costs over the long term. As energy efficiency becomes a top priority for businesses and organisations worldwide, the superior efficiency of water-cooled chillers makes them an attractive choice. Space-constrained applications can benefit from the compact design of water-cooled chillers, which sets them apart from air-cooled chillers of equivalent capacity. This space efficiency is especially helpful for retrofit projects or densely populated urban areas where optimising usable space is crucial. Furthermore the Scroll Chillers is contributes the market, scroll chiller scroll compressors are renowned for their exceptional energy efficiency. When compared to conventional reciprocating compressors, they use less energy because of their ability to adjust capacity in response to cooling demands. The high efficiency of scroll chillers makes them a desirable option for companies and organisations looking to lower operating costs and environmental impact as energy efficiency gains traction in the global market. Because scroll chillers operate quietly, they are perfect for places where noise is an issue, like offices, hotels, and apartment buildings. Compared to other compressor types, the scroll compressor design produces less noise and vibration during operation, improving occupant comfort and reducing disturbances in indoor environments. Recent Developments • On February 23, 2023, Daikin launched the second generation cooling only chiller range with R32 scroll blowers. Daikin's second generation of R32 cooling-just chillers conveys high full- and part-load efficiencies with an expanded limit range up to 1,010 kW (contrasted with the current 704 kW) inside a new, minimized impression offering a decreased size of 275 mm. • On February 10, 2023, the YORK YLAA Air-Cooled Scroll Chiller, manufactured by Johnson Controls, became the first air-cooled scroll chiller in the U.S. to utilize the refrigerant R-454B. Additionally, the YORK YVFA Free-Cooling, Variable-Speed Screw Chiller, manufactured by Johnson Controls, became the first free-cooling screw chiller in the U.S. to utilize the refrigerant R-1234ze. Both of these products aim to improve performance. • On October 12, 2022, Mitsubishi Electric launched the latest air-source chillers and heat pumps, which were developed at the company's Italy-based facility. The MECH-iS-G07 air-cooled chiller and the MEHP-iS-G07 air source reversible heat pump have been included in the new range. Seven sizes of the new range of scroll compressors with variable speeds are available. Additionally, each system is available in three modules with a cooling capacity of 50 to 220 KW. • In December 2022, Trane unveiled its latest offerings, the water-cooled XStream eXcellent GVWF and air-cooled Sintesis eXcellent GVAF chillers. These innovative chillers incorporate magnetic-bearing compressors and utilize the low global warming potential (GWP) refrigerant R1234ze. Equipped with high-speed centrifugal compressor technology, these chillers deliver larger capacities, wider operating maps to meet challenging European climate conditions, and enhanced seasonal efficiencies, all while maintaining a compact size.
